日期:2014-05-16 浏览次数:20560 次
<script type ="text/javascript">
function show(){
var v =parseFloat(document.getElementById("zhongliang").value);
alert("v=="+v)
if(v<=20){
document.getElementById('note').value=80.
}
else if((v>20)&&(v<=40)){
alert("20<v<=40")
document.getElementById('note').value=160.
}
else if((v>40)&&(v<=60)){
alert("40<v<=60")
document.getElementById('note').value=240.
}
else if((v>60)&&(v<=80)){
alert("60<v<=80")
document.getElementById('note').value=320.
}
else if((v>80)&&(v<=100)){
alert("80<v<=100")
document.getElementById('note').value=400.
}else{
alert("太重了")
}
return;
}
------解决方案--------------------
else if(20<v<=40){
条件写错了
需要分开写两个
(v>40)&&(v<=60)